Need to replace the jets on one of my wands was looking at the stainless ones now stainless being a lot harder than brass would they last longer or be better in any way any one used them. or am i just talking crap

yep they will last longer I always go for SS if possible

stainless steel jets will more than pay for themselves as they will outlast brass ones by a mile.
